Return to Nature with Cartier’s Les Épures de Parfum

The new trio of luxury fragrances by Cartier has captured the beauty of nature in a bottle
bottle plant

French luxury house Cartier has come up with a new range of fragrances, featuring three floral and fresh compositions under a collection called the Les Épures de Parfum. Appropriate for the wistfulness of simpler times, the collection is fresh, reflecting an olfactory beauty that is simple rather than sophisticated. Cartier perfumer Mathilde Laurent describes the perfumes as “bottling the delicate scent of life to offer the original pleasure of enjoying nature."

The collection comes in three perfumes, in olfactory notes reflecting different aspects of the vivacity of nature that appeals to both genders.

Pur Muguet is a delicate, slightly powdery floral scent that combines lily of the Valley with the greenish scent of green leaves and petals. 

Pur Kinkan is a sparkling, citrusy scent that is delightfully energetic, reflecting freshly picked citrus fruit kumquat in all its zestiness. 

Pur Magnolia is a radiant citrusy-floral fragrance that symbolises the vision of magnolia in bloom, with its scent spread of a light spring breeze.

This attention to detail is no less brought to the bottle design, with its shape inspired by the historia Cartier vase created in 1926, and the neck and bottle of the cap directly mimicking the Cartier tri-row ring.
